I read the 3 product reviews from customers, and the bike look likes a spur of the moment bargain, where the engineering isn't "great", but acceptable for limited expectations.
In other words, it's generic, and the customers mentioned things like "assembly required" and "parts missing", a deadly combo for some folks.
This bike wouldn't work for a GEBE setup, because of the 20" wheels. Plus, I was told to look for a steel or alloy frame, and the WMart description says this bike is aluminum.
